Output 60898346981c5b474129fd895b2e36e25f719cb92a7f2f4e974f0c8986257fe6:1

value
122113006
script pubkey
OP_0 OP_PUSHBYTES_32 3a6300654c09f517d838876ea32f1d2ba8bb96a0386e7e0e0d51da7308ca3639
address
ltc1q8f3sqe2vp8630kpcsah2xtca9w5th94q8ph8ursd28d8xzx2xcus06dh7z
transaction
60898346981c5b474129fd895b2e36e25f719cb92a7f2f4e974f0c8986257fe6
spent
true